In “The Painter”, Conway the Machine talks about his rise, success, and the struggles he’s faced in life. He reflects on betrayal, street life, and staying ready to protect himself. He also flexes about his wealth, achievements, and relationships, showing confidence and dominance. The song mixes gritty street stories with his pride in building his legacy and handling problems without hesitation.

Verse 1 Meaning:
In this part, Conway is talking about his status and the way people see him. He’s someone that others admire, including models and women, showing that he’s become successful and attractive in the public eye. He mentions having twenty million, suggesting he’s reached a big financial milestone, and being on the edge of even more success. He also talks about always being ready to defend himself because he’s been betrayed in the past, and some people have hurt him deeply. He explains that if someone crosses him, he’s prepared to retaliate seriously, showing that he’s not just talking about wealth but also power and survival in a dangerous environment.
He reflects on how people around him are benefiting from what he built, like living in the house he made possible, but those opportunities are temporary, hinting that he’s aware of loyalty and fairness. Conway compares himself to clutch performers, saying he comes through when it matters most, and he has influence over situations, even dealing with rivals in his own way. He also flexes about his accomplishments, including creating respected music and making a lot of money, showing pride in his work and legacy.
Conway also brags about personal exploits and associations with luxury, like expensive cars and celebrity encounters, signaling that his life has changed dramatically. He recalls his past involvement in violent street life, using camouflage clothing and firearms, which contrasts with his current success. Despite this, he shows he still has family responsibilities and stays grounded, balancing dangerous skills with loyalty to loved ones. He warns about consequences for careless talk, indicating that respect and reputation are essential in his world.
Finally, he highlights his unmatched influence and vision, comparing himself to a zillion in the streets, meaning he’s untouchable in his environment. He mentions a big goal on his vision board, something others wouldn’t even imagine, which shows ambition and confidence. Overall, this verse mixes past struggles, present dominance, and future goals, painting a picture of someone who has survived challenges and now commands respect, wealth, and influence in every aspect of life.
